ANIS RAHMANanisrahman.hashnode.dev·Apr 24, 2024Anis Rahman (The Best Programmer In The World)In the intricate landscape of programming, there exist individuals whose keystrokes transcend mere lines of code, individuals like Anis Rahman. Known not just for his mastery over languages like JavaScript, React, Next.js, and Node.js, but also for h...DiscussGeneral Programming
kapil Gargkapilg.hashnode.dev·Apr 19, 2024Singleton class in PythonSingleton : There is only a single instance of the given class. There are multiple ways to create Singleton class in python. Most of these deals with overriding Dunder methods. Overriding __new__ When you are writing a python class, __new__ methods c...DiscussPython
Abdul Basit Khan (Abdul Basit)forAbdul Basit blogabdulbasitblog.hashnode.dev·Apr 18, 2024Error Handling In JavascriptWhat is Bug A bug in JavaScript is like a hidden mistake in your code that makes it behave in a way you didn't expect, causing errors or unexpected outcomes. Example: Imagine you're baking cookies, but you accidentally put salt instead of sugar . Jus...DiscussJavaScript
Oludayo Adeoyedbillion.hashnode.dev·Apr 18, 2024Understanding Java Exceptions: A Guide with Practical ExamplesJava, one of the most widely used programming languages, is renowned for its robust exception handling mechanism. Exception handling is a critical concept in Java that allows a programmer to handle runtime errors, thus ensuring the smooth execution o...DiscussJava
shakyapreetitechguru1.hashnode.dev·Apr 15, 2024A Journey through Data AnalyticsIntroduction In today's digital age, data is abundant and omnipresent. From the click of a mouse to the swipe of a credit card, every interaction generates a trail of valuable information. Nonetheless, this data's immense volume and complexity pose a...DiscussDatabases
Hernando Abellahernandoabella.hashnode.dev·Apr 15, 2024What’s RegExp used for?Regular Expressions are powerful tools to search, match, and manipulate text within strings. They are supported in various programming languages and text editors, making them an essential skill for any programmer or data analyst. Practical examples u...DiscussJavaScript
shakyapreetitechguru1.hashnode.dev·Apr 13, 2024Solving Mysteries with Data ScienceIntroduction In an era dominated by data, harnessing its power has become essential for solving mysteries across various domains. From criminal investigations to understanding consumer behavior, data science offers a powerful toolkit for unraveling e...DiscussData Science
Abrar Eyasireyasir2047.hashnode.dev·Apr 11, 2024Everything I know about Competitive ProgrammingCompetitive programming, also known as CP, is a mind game. There will be given a problem statement, some inputs, and their outputs with additional constraints like time and space constraints. You have to solve this problem efficiently. If your coder ...Discuss·3 likes·105 readsCompetitive programming
shakyapreetitechguru1.hashnode.dev·Apr 9, 2024Getting Started with Python ProgrammingIntroduction Python programming language has emerged as one of the most popular languages in the world of technology. Known for its simplicity and versatility, Python is an excellent choice for beginners who are venturing into the realm of programmin...Discuss·1 likePython
Abdul Basit Khan (Abdul Basit)forAbdul Basit blogabdulbasitblog.hashnode.dev·Apr 8, 2024Conditional Statements In JavaScriptWelcome to another beginner-friendly guide to JavaScript! Today, we're diving into the world of conditional statements. Don't worry if you're not sure what that means – we'll break it down step by step. What are Conditional Statements? Conditional st...DiscussJavaScript